The first product is the Revlon Matte Balms
This is what they say on their website:

  • Medium buildable velvety colour payoff
  • 10 Velvety matte shades
  • Classic peppermint fragrance
  • Triple Moisture Complex of Shea, Mango and Coconut Butter
  • Moisturising polymers and light esters for comfort and hydration

These are really enjoyable- they definitely have a medium, build able colour payoff and they are definitely matte. They smell of peppermint- I am not usually someone who notices smells but the peppermint smell can be overwhelming when you are applying, but once its on your lips its not bad at all.  They are a lot more comfortable than a lot of Matte lipsticks but I definitely would not call them hydrating.

Then I have Colourburst Lip Butter. I looked on their website and it was down at the time so I couldn't find what they say about them but they are a very moisturising lipstick. They don't have long wearing time but that is okay because they are very easy to reapply. These are the shades I have:

001 Pink Truffle
I love this colour it is so easy to wear and its one that you can throw on with any eye look and they look amazing. 

027 Juicy Papaya

I love this colour! I get so much wear out of it it is like a very easy to wear coral.

053 Pink Sorbet

This is a really nice hot pink colour. It is a easy to wear hot pink that doesn't look too out there which I like.

063 Wild Watermelon

This is such a nice red colour I really love it. It also isn't too out there which I look for in a lip colour.
